Photographs and condition
Follow the complete view with close-ups of front and back labels, capsule, closure, fill level, bottle base, case and accessories. Show the complete item once before adding tightly framed details.
Leave untouched and photograph fill level, capsule, closure, labels, glass and original case. Mention any damage, repair or missing part without trying to improve it.
Storage, accessories and handover
Until collection is arranged, leave the bottle in its present stable position in a dark place with an even, cool temperature. Minimise movement and vibration, and leave the capsule, cork, closure and label untouched.
For a clear packaging match, keep each bottle with its own case, tissue, booklet, invoice and provenance documents.
